The Purchasing Agent is responsible for sourcing and procuring supplies, equipment, and services for multiple departments, using a variety of system and methods of acquisition. The Purchasing Agent places orders in a timely fashion to meet the needs of customer departments, patients, and members.
Essential Functions:
- Submits Purchase Orders for supplies, equipment, and services using the most appropriate method. Ordering methods include the IRCS-MMIS system, eProcurement portals, EDI, Host Fax, and telephone.
- Screens requisitions to ensure all appropriate information is included. Obtains approval authority as necessary before placing orders.
- Researches receiving and price discrepancies. Works with Accounts Payable and other Key departments to reconcile transactions. Uses various purchasing reports to track transactions and metrics.
- Collects usage history and performs analysis to identify cost reduction opportunities. Coordinates product conversions, adds items to the IRCS system, and communicates product issues to material coordinators, clinical staff, and other stakeholders.
- Communicates with vendor representatives to obtain RFP's (Request for Proposal), bids, samples, and other related product information. Negotiates pricing, terms and conditions when no contract exists.
- References national and regional contracts for pricing, terms and conditions. Follows established standards for supplies and equipment. Participates on selected national sourcing and standards teams.
- Responds to various departments regarding order and fulfillment issues. Expedites orders to meet customer demands as necessary.
- Assists with product and supply recalls.
